This is merely and updated version of Craig Andersons Directo-Matic

A really nice preamp for recording into my audio interface (line in).
Features
Gain
Input switching for guitar or effects.
Phase polarity switch.
Ground lift
Parallel in/output. Note this is not included in the schematic.
Xlr out

I found I don't need to use the gain at all.
No problems using guitar or effects in.
I checked the ground lift and it just added noise. But just in case I wanted to include it.
Phase switching a good idea from Sam Hay thanks for the development help fella.
Parallel out because then I could simultaneously record an amp with the same performance.
Then you could also double parts and even add effects from say a vst or guitar amp sims.

I use an M audio delta 66 interface and it works great with it. Google it if you want the specs to see how close it would be to your set up.

This has a bipolar power supply using the ICL7660s chip +9v Gnd -9V IIRC
Its not that scary just an 8pin dip and a couple of caps. 2x 10uf, 1x 47nf

The directs out put on mine uses a XLR socket but you could use a TRS 1/4".
the op amp used is a ne5532n or lm833.
There are several uses of Bipolar Capacitors to just to warn you.
I used 2 back to back (series) 22uf because it was cheaper in the place of the BP10ufs.
